DX07 CFZ is a 2007 Kawasaki Zx 600 P7F in Black with a 600c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 12 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 58.3%.
Across all 2007 Kawasaki Zx 600 P7F models, the average MOT pass rate is 83.4% with a typical mileage of 12,321 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Kawasaki Zx 600 P7F fails its MOT is reflector on motorcycle missing, accounting for 94 recorded failures. If you're considering buying DX07 CFZ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Kawasaki Zx 600 P7F typically stays on UK roads for around 19 years. At 19 years old, this Kawasaki Zx 600 P7F is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
